Editorial: SNAP soft drink ban not hard call | Honolulu Star-Advertiser
Last week, the federal government gave Hawaii approval to make sodas, ginger beer — and all carbonated, nonalcoholic beverages suffused with 10 grams of sugar or more in each serving — off limits to buy with federal food aid or “food stamps” via the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P).
